Conor is the superior Boxer since Anderson has a bad habit of over committing on his hooks leaving him self flat footed and over extended but
Anderson Silva is far and away the best pure striker we've ever seen.
Kung Fu style hand traps and feints, Capoara footwork and movement deception, Muay Thai kicks and clinch as well as some TKD mixed in and a fantastic jab and head movement, rolling with punches better than anyone we've ever seen.
He has finished fights with every one of his limbs and always put on a show doing it.
When you fight this hands down reflexive style so successfully for so long eventually you will become overly cocky and truly believe you can't be caught and with age your reflexes will become that split second slower and your unwavering belief in yourself will eventually cause you to make that miscalculation that will compound everything and bring it all crashing down, it has ended the sameway for everyone that has utilised this style but it in no way takes away from its brilliance before that.
Claiming we have never seen a striker like Conor before is just absurd, we've seen several guys using a Karate style side stance and movement as well as guys with just as good or better distance control.
We have not however seen anyone like Anderson with such a deep striking tool box coupled with pin point accuracy and precision timing with all his weapons on the feet, Conor doesn't even come close.
